Mayfair is a series of eight dance classes in which fourth, fifth, and sixth grade boys and girls are taught ballroom and popular dancing, as well as social etiquette. During more formal classes, the students learn traditional dances, such as the Waltz, Foxtrot and Cha-Cha. There is live music at every class.
